The taxman cometh

I've done my own taxes for 22 years — a majority of them as part of a couple. There are lots of reasons I do them myself instead of using software or a tax preparer. Most of these reasons boil down to points of pride, but there are a few practical points there as well, cost being one of them. Why should I pay money to use a software package when part of my own tax dollars are spent to create, print, and mail the forms, not to mention employ the people manning the IRS hotline for my benefit? Why should I pay someone else to read and interpret the instructions on the forms for me when I'm perfectly capable of doing so myself? Why should I pay some random tax preparation office to transmit my tax form electronically when I can just as easily slap a stamp on it and drop it in the mail?
